Why a 12V Variable Power Supply Is Necessary

I find a 12V variable power supply necessary because it gives me the flexibility to test and power different electronic devices safely. Instead of relying on a fixed voltage, I can adjust the output to match the exact needs of my circuit or project. This helps me avoid damage to sensitive components and makes troubleshooting much easier.

My work becomes more efficient when I use a variable power supply because I can experiment with different voltage levels without changing equipment. Whether I am working on LEDs, motors, sensors, or small DIY electronics, having control over the voltage saves time and reduces the risk of mistakes. It also helps me understand how a device behaves under different power conditions.

I also value a 12V variable power supply because it is useful for both learning and repair work. When I am checking faulty devices or building new circuits, I can start with a lower voltage and increase it gradually. This gives me better control, improves safety, and makes the power supply one of the most practical tools on my bench.

My Buying Guides on 12v Variable Power Supply

What I Look for First

When I shop for a 12v variable power supply, I first check the output range, current rating, and how stable the voltage stays under load. I want a unit that can give me smooth adjustment without sudden drops or fluctuations. If I plan to use it for electronics testing, LEDs, motors, or hobby projects, I make sure the power supply can handle the exact demand of my devices.

Voltage and Current Range

The first thing I pay attention to is whether the power supply can deliver the voltage range I need. Even though I may be looking for a 12v variable power supply, I like having a model that can adjust below and above 12V if needed. I also check the amperage rating carefully. In my experience, a higher current capacity gives me more flexibility and keeps the supply from overheating when I run demanding equipment.

Stability and Accuracy

For me, a good power supply must provide stable output. I look for low ripple, steady voltage, and accurate adjustment. If the voltage jumps around, it can damage sensitive electronics or make testing unreliable. I prefer a unit with clear controls and a display so I can see the exact output while I work.

Protection Features I Prefer

I always look for safety features like overvoltage protection, overcurrent protection, short-circuit protection, and overheating protection. These features give me peace of mind, especially when I am working on new circuits or experimenting with different loads. In my opinion, a power supply is only as good as its protection system.

Build Quality and Cooling

I check the casing, connectors, and overall build quality before buying. A sturdy enclosure and solid terminals usually tell me the product is built to last. I also pay attention to the cooling system. If the supply has a fan, I want it to be effective but not overly noisy. Good cooling helps the unit stay reliable during long use.

Ease of Use

I prefer a power supply that is simple to operate. Easy-to-read knobs, digital displays, and clearly marked ports make a big difference in my experience. If I have to spend too much time figuring out the controls, it becomes frustrating. A user-friendly design saves me time and helps me work more efficiently.

Portability and Size

If I need the supply for a bench setup, size may not matter much. But when I want to carry it between workspaces, I look for a compact and lightweight model. I try to balance portability with performance, because smaller units are not always powerful enough for my needs.

Where I Use It

I use a 12v variable power supply for many tasks, such as testing circuits, powering LED strips, running small DC motors, charging projects, and troubleshooting devices. Before buying, I think about my main use case so I can choose the right type of supply. A hobbyist may need something different from someone using it in a workshop or repair setting.

My Final Buying Tip

My best advice is to buy a 12v variable power supply that matches both my current needs and future projects. I do not just look at price. I look at reliability, safety, output quality, and ease of use. In my experience, a well-chosen power supply becomes one of the most useful tools on my workbench.
